It’s no secret that college is expensive. Did you know your college email address and WCC student ID make you eligible for a number of student discounts? Below is a small selection of current deals. In addition, students should be sure to ask retailers about discounts whenever possible. Chain stores and local businesses alike may offer deals for students. WCC students in need of a student ID can bring their class schedule and a valid photo ID to Campus Security, located on the second floor of the Student Center. The first card is free; however, replacements cost $10.

Offers requiring a WCC email:

  • UNiDAYS: This free service offers student discounts on a broad range of products and brands, including many popular clothing and beauty options.
  • Amazon Prime: Six months free, followed by $6.49/month.
  • Spotify Premium + Hulu: $4.99/month for access to both streaming services.
  • Apple Music: $4.99/month.
  • Lynda.com: Free online courses. Log in with your WCC Gateway email and password.
  • Office 365 Education: Free access to tools such as Word, Excel, and Powerpoint.
  • Adobe Creative Cloud: $19.99/month for all apps. $9.99/month for photography bundle.
  • Select Autodesk Software: Free three year educational licenses for aspiring animators, engineers, etc.
  • JetBrains: Free licenses for developer tools.
  • GitHub: Free Student Developer Pack.
  • Squarespace: 50% off the first year of its website building and hosting service.
  • Dell: $100 eGift card with purchase of a PC priced $499 and above.
  • Lenovo: 10% off Thinkpad laptops, 5% off Ideapad laptops.
  • Microsoft: Up to 10% off PCs.
  • Best Buy Student Deals: Students can receive coupons for various deals via email.
  • Sam’s Club Collegiate: $15 eGift Card with purchase of a Sam’s Club membership.
  • The Washington Post Digital Subscription: $5/4 weeks.
  • The New York Times: $1-$4.75/week, depending on selected plan.
  • The Wall Street Journal: $1/week.

Offers requiring a WCC ID card:

  • The Ark: $1 ticket rebate on shows produced by and hosted at The Ark.
  • Ann Arbor Comedy Showcase: 50% off general admission of one ticket to 8:30 PM shows on Wed. and Thur. as well as 10:30 PM shows on Sat. and Sun.
  • AAATA: Swipe your WCC ID card for free boarding at the bus stop in front of the Student Center.
  • Ann Arbor PTO Thrift Shop: 10% off purchases.
